Make-A-Wish America is a nonprofit organization that grants life-changing wishes to children with critical illnesses, providing hope, strength, and joy to patients and their families. It raises funds and coordinates volunteers and corporate partners through a national foundation and local chapters across the United States to arrange personalized wishes and support impacted families.

• Support development of campaign plans and execute activation elements for MAW national drive periods. • This includes supporting the development of activation materials and planning content such as chapter toolkits, and execution of campaign activation elements including media (paid, PSA and in-kind) and events. • Liaise with various stakeholders across the organization to align on business objectives, revenue goals, assets needed, celebrity/influencer requests, prioritization and other relevant campaign needs. • Synthesize campaign priorities with stakeholder objectives and needs to produce alignment documents and creative brief recommendations to the Director of Campaigns. • Translate campaign objectives and direction to drive social media, earned media, and entertainment marketing activation strategy recommendations (to Director of Campaigns and/or Social Media/PR/ESR leaders) and support planning. • Work with internal and external creative resources on development and delivery of creative materials such as campaign storytelling content, paid/in-kind advertising and PSAs. • Coordinate with Corporate Alliances on partner deliverables across MAW owned channels, ensuring clear communication to the appropriate channel owners. • Troubleshoot and propose solutions when campaign prioritization conflicts arise, elevating issues when necessary for resolution. • Collaborate with project management, creative services, and communications team to ensure key deadlines are being met, and to evolve and optimize the planning and development process. • Conduct periodic campaign reviews with stakeholders to assess effectiveness and optimize campaign resources and assets. • Collect performance data, revenue results, anecdotal feedback, etc. to inform a thorough and actionable activity evaluation and reporting, such as post-campaign debriefs or PSA performance tracking. • Manage the process of collecting and reflecting chapter feedback on campaign resources and assets. • Work with and support Director budgeting and billing, RFPs and agency/vendor management. • Performs other job-related duties, as assigned.
•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communication or related field required. • 5+ years of relevant experience in marketing, communications, or public relations (nonprofit, corporate, or agency), or an equivalent combination of education and experience. • 3+ years of marketing experience in a non-profit setting, or equivalent managing a non-profit partnership in a brand/agency setting is preferred. • Experience leading cross-functional teams to execute projects. • Comfortable in a fast-moving, constantly evolving and dynamic environment. • Strong computer skills required, specifically in Microsoft Office applications. • Experience in partnership marketing a plus.
• Comprehensive benefit package, effective day 1: Medical, Vision*, Dental*, Wellness • Competitive compensation with annual incentive potential • Health Savings Account and Flexible Spending Account Options • Health Reimbursement Account fully funded by Make-A-Wish America • Short Term Disability*, Long Term Disability* and Life Insurance • Additional Insurance Plans: Accident, Critical Illness, Hospital Indemnity, Pet Insurance through Figo • 401(k) Retirement Savings Plan with 5% match after one year of service • Eligibility for student loan forgiveness through the Public Service Loan Forgiveness Program • The organization will send a laptop, 24” monitor, and a docking station/adaptor to new hires • Competitive PTO starting at 15 days, with enhanced time off for senior roles • 10 Sick Days • 11 Paid Holidays • 2 Volunteer Days after one year of service • 2 Personal Days accrued annually • Parental Leave • Employee Awards and Recognition Programs • Individual and Leadership Development • Discounts and special offers for theme parks, events, hotels, concerts, and movie tickets
